The 3rd T20I match between Zimbabwe vs New Zealand, Zimbabwe T20I Tri-Series, will be played on 18 July at 4:30 PM in Harare Sports Club, Harare. The Harare Sports Club hosted a total of 62 T20I matches, 35 matches won batting first and 25 matches won batting 2nd and 2 matches with no result. The Harare Sports Club pitch has historically offered a balanced contest between bat and ball. While batters can enjoy the good pace and bounce for aggressive stroke play, pacers can find early swing and seam, and spinners might get some grip as the game progresses, especially under lights. An average first innings score of around 158 suggests that a total in the range of 170-180 could be competitive. The toss could play a crucial role, with teams often preferring to bat first at this venue.
